Macronutrients and Vitamins in "Perch Steamed Or Poached"
Food Name: Perch Steamed Or Poached | |
Food Group: Fish | |
Macronutrients | |
Calories (kcal): 114 | Total Fat (g): 1 |
Protein (g): 24 | Water (g): 73 |
Fats | |
Cholesterol (mg): 113 | Monounsaturated Fat (mg): 191 |
Polyunsaturated Fat (mg): 463 | Omega-3 (mg): 363 |
Omega-6 (mg): 14 | EPA (20:5 n-3) (mg): 99 |
DPA (22:5 n-3) (mg): 35 | DHA (22:6 n-3) (mg): 219 |
Vitamins | |
Vitamin A (RAE) (mcg): 9 | Vitamin C (mg): 2 |
Vitamin D (mcg): 4 | Niacin/B3 (mg): 2 |
Folate/B9 (mcg): 5 | Food Folate (mcg): 5 |
Folate DFE (mcg): 5 | |
Minerals | |
Calcium (mg): 101 | Iron (mg): 1 |
Magnesium (mg): 34 | Phosphorus (mg): 226 |
Potassium (mg): 288 | Sodium (mg): 393 |
Zinc (mg): 1 | Selenium (mcg): 16 |
Other Compounds | |
Choline (mg): 82 | Retinol (mcg): 9 |
PRAL Score: 12 |

What are the protein, carbohydrate, and fat contents in 100 grams of 'Perch Steamed Or Poached'?
100 grams of 'Perch Steamed Or Poached' contains approximately following amounts of protein, carbohydrates, and fat:
Protein – 24g (around 48% of daily requirement),
Carbohydrates – 0g (around 0% of daily requirement),
Fat – 1g (around 1% of daily requirement).
It is typically higher in Protein while lower in Carbohydrates, making it more suitable for diets that are high-protein and also suitable for those requiring low Carbohydrates intake.
How many calories are in 100 grams of 'Perch Steamed Or Poached'?
A 100-gram serving of 'Perch Steamed Or Poached' provides around 114 kcal of energy. The majority of the calories come from protein, based on its macronutrient composition. This contributes approximately 6% of an average 2000 kcal daily diet, making it a low-calorie food choice.
Is 'Perch Steamed Or Poached' mainly a source of protein, carbohydrates, or fat?
In 100g, 'Perch Steamed Or Poached' is mainly a source of protein. It contains 24g protein, 0g carbs, and 1g fat, making it suitable for diets focused on protein.
